Cost of Living Calculator - North Salt Lake, Utah vs Barrington, Rhode Island


The cost of living in Barrington, Rhode Island is 10.1% more expensive than North Salt Lake, Utah.

You would need a salary of $82,583 in Barrington, Rhode Island to maintain the standard of living you have in North Salt Lake, Utah.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, Barrington, Rhode Island is more expensive than North Salt Lake, Utah
• Median Home Cost is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
Median Home Cost
24% more expensive in Barrington
than in North Salt Lake, Utah
